Can Canadian residents claim any tax deductions based on their income tax percentage from cryptocurrency trading?

    Yes, Canadian residents can claim tax deductions based on their income tax percentage from cryptocurrency trading. The Canada Revenue Agency (CRA) treats cryptocurrency as a commodity, and any gains or losses from trading are subject to taxation. However, you may be eligible for deductions such as business expenses related to cryptocurrency trading, including transaction fees, software costs, and professional fees. It is important to keep detailed records of your transactions and consult with a tax professional to ensure you claim all eligible deductions.
